[rspec-users] Testing layouts with RSpec on Rails

David Chelimsky dchelimsky at gmail.com
Tue Oct 23 18:58:45 EDT 2007


On 10/23/07, Steve <vertebrate at gmail.com> wrote:
> On Tue, 23 Oct 2007 03:16:32 +0000, Steve wrote:
>
> > On Mon, 22 Oct 2007 20:06:50 -0500, David Chelimsky wrote:
> >
> >>> It would feel even less hackish if "render" supported :text like
> >>> rails render does. So you could do this:
> >>>
> >>> render :text => '<div>yielded</div>', :layout => 'application'
> >>> response.should have_tag('div', 'yielded')
> >>
> >> Good idea. Feature request please.
> >
> > Submitted as issue #14969.
>
> I don't know if there are any repercussions, but just adding :text to the
> array in
> rspec_on_rails/lib/spec/rails/dsl/behaviour/view_example.rb:subject_of_render
> was enough to make it work.

That's cool, but that's not how we do things. Please submit a patch
with specs. ;)


More information about the rspec-users mailing list